Dedicated to Improvement of Elementary and Secondary Education
The mission of the Illinois Principals Association is to promote and support the improvement of
education through effective educational leadership. The IPA strives to be the most credible and
influential professional association in Illinois, and to be viewed by Principals as essential to their
professional growth.

Benefits & Services
- LifeTrack - a business partnership that offers professional follow-up studies of graduates and
an address tracking system.
- The Return of Dues Program - accumulated dues are placed in an estate plan for your
beneficiaries. Horace Mann, underwriter, also offers continuous coverage to retired members or
conversion to a personally owned life insurance policy.
- Auto Insurance is offered by Horace Mann to IPA members at a discount while adding extra
coverage benefits to the basic auto policy at no extra cost.
Publications
- Building Leadership Bulletin topical, timely issues (9/year)
- IPA Newsletter current information on Illinois Principals and the profession
(11/year)
- Alliance Legislative Report a compilation of latest legislative issues affecting
Principalship and education in Illinois ( faxed during legislative sessions)
